I have two tables in SQL one of EMPLOYEE and another of Dependents and I need to bring the name of all employees, regardless of whether or not they have dependents and for those who have, I need to bring the names of dependents as well. For those who do not have, I have to treat the field with the information "does not have dependents". The problem that so far my query is returning each employee name with all dependents. As I do not believe that its application allows the registration of dependents who are not linked to an employee a TB_EMPREGADO LEFT OUTER JOIN TB_DEPENDENTE would be more appropriate. As for the message, just use
COALESCE(DEP.NOME, 'Não poussui dependentes') AS NOME_DEPENDENTE.– anonimo
In addition, use the CODFUN columns of the tables at the junction (left Join in the case)
